How the online ACLS Training Programs Help You Prepare for Real-Life Cardiac Emergencies

Tom Bastion 5 min read
Image3

Training in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) helps healthcare practitioners act efficiently in high-stakes, life-threatening environments. The online ACLS training programs should be aligned with the latest ACLS guidelines. It is to ensure enhanced evidence-based care in emergencies.

Efficient ACLS training programs are associated with higher patient survival rates. A research trial at the National Library of Medicine highlighted that the survival to hospital discharge rate improved from 23.1% to 69.1% following online ACLS training. This study revealed its efficacy in bridging the gap between practice and theory.

Key Components of the online ACLS Training Program

Advanced Cardiac Life Support is a comprehensive training program for healthcare providers to manage cardiac arrest and life-threatening cardiovascular conditions. An effective and the online ACLS training program provides healthcare professionals with the key elements that separate a legitimate ACLS program from mediocre ones. With too many options, these strategies help you find the right ACLS course to prepare for cardiac emergencies.

Updates in Guidelines and Protocols for Emergency Response

  • Accreditation by well-known bodies: See to it that well-known bodies accredit the program by looking up their website about their accreditations.
  • Compliance with industry standards: The online ACLS training programs must comply with the current standards and proven steps in the healthcare domain.

Comprehensive Curriculum

  • Coverage of key topics: The online ACLS training programs focus on key concepts like adult cardiac arrest, tachycardia, bradycardia, stroke management, and post-cardiac arrest management. The instructions align with the updated algorithms from leading American health authorities to implement evidence-based care during emergencies.
  • Sound theoretical knowledge: The online ACLS training programs must cover firm principles of ACLS, including cardiac rhythms, pharmacology, and resuscitation skills.
  • In-depth Pharmacology knowledge: Enhanced knowledge of vital drugs such as epinephrine and amiodarone, their dosage, administration, and their effects on effective cardiac intervention.
  • Relevance of memorizing Hs and Ts: Participants learn to recognize reversible causes for cardiac arrest, known as Hs and Ts. These may include hypoxia, hypovolemia, thrombosis (coronary or pulmonary), and tension pneumothorax.
  • Experienced instructors: Instructors for the online ACLS training programs must be certified experts with vast experience in emergency medicine and ACLS procedures.

Staying Current with the Certification Process

  • Continuing training and certification: Trainers must update their knowledge and skills periodically to align with strengthening guidelines.
  • Recertification and continuing education: The ACLS course must include recertification options and support ongoing learning. Sign up for the ACLS recertification program if you have an active ACLS certification and are an experienced ACLS provider.
  • Strict evaluation: The online ACLS training programs must include a good course with written and practical exams for understanding and capability.

Effectiveness of Simulation-Based Training Program

Several ACLS training courses are available online, in-person, and hybrid. The hybrid mode is usually the favorite of those seeking better patient outcomes. Simulation-based education is likewise through real-world case studies. Various studies have collectively underscored the benefit of both learning styles in improving patient outcomes in cardiac emergencies. That said, researchers have studied simulation-based training extensively, and its findings may vary, but you get in-depth insights into its effectiveness and patient outcomes.

  • Simulation ACLS training enhanced compliance with the top American health institute in mock codes among the simulated-trained residents. However, they did not explicitly reveal an impact on patient outcomes. The National Institutes of Health (NIH) conducted a randomized, controlled pilot study.
  • High-fidelity simulation training enhanced CPR performance and adherence to top American health guidelines compared to traditional training, maximizing emergency preparedness. The Journal of Cardiovascular Disease Research(JCDR) in 2023 explained these findings in their study.

Other researchers have conducted similar studies and found that simulation training elevates medical students’ confidence. It improves their capability in cardiac arrest and readiness in real-life cases.

Real-Life Applications: Bridging Theory and Practice

Sound ACLS training equips theoretical wisdom with life-preserving action using simulated realities and case studies. Through reflection of actual cardiac arrests, such practice maximizes decision-making, guideline compliance, and retention of skill. Eventually, optimizing patient recovery and survival.

Simulation Scenarios and Case Studies

Simulation scenarios in ACLS training are significant, as they mimic actual cardiac emergencies. Such simulations enforce clinical decisions, adherence to guidelines, skill maintenance, and promise patient outcomes. The case studies below show how advanced ACLS interventions and simulation training increase life survival.

  • Case Study 1: ECPR and ACLS for Refractory Cardiac Arrest: In May 2021, the Journal of the American College of Cardiology revealed that combining extracorporeal cardiopulmonary resuscitation (ECPR) with ACLS increased survival rates. Improved neurological outcomes highlighted advanced interventions.
  • Case Study 2 Simulation Training Improves ACLS Performance: In May 2022, a study by Critical Care Medicine presented the impact of simulation-based ACLS training. Residents in internal medicine showed improved ACLS guideline compliance with improved patient outcomes upon discharge.
  • Case Study 3 Simulation-based ACLS Training and Skill Retention: Simulation-based ACLS training covered in an article by the National Institutes of Health resulted in a sustained improvement in the quality of care during cardiac arrest. In 2008, PGY-3 (1-year post-simulation training) doctor-in-training preserved skills after one year. It emphasized simulation utility in sustaining ACLS skills and improving patient outcomes.

Impact on Patient Outcomes

Successful ACLS training directly affects patient survival through improved clinical competence, decision-making, and compliance with emergency protocols. Research exhibits increased Return of Spontaneous Circulation Rates (ROSC), improved hospital discharge survival, and enhanced guideline compliance among ACLS-trained personnel, further supporting its application in life-saving cardiac care.

  • Positive patient outcome: Legitimate ACLS training programs improve patient outcomes in cardiac arrest scenarios. In a 2023 study by the National Library of Medicine, hospitals with ACLS-trained staff saw better survival rates, with ROSC increasing from 19.7% to 30.1% and hospital discharge survival increasing from 23.1% to 69.1%.
  • Knowledge enhancement: A December 2023 study by the National Library of Medicine suggested that doctors who acquired ACLS courses performed higher than those without training. It implies the importance of ACLS training in enhancing theoretical and procedural skills to deal with cardiovascular emergencies.
  • Simulation-based training: A trial assessing simulation-based ACLS training at the National Library of Medicine showed that residents who received simulation training adhered more to the top American health authorities’ guidelines during simulated codes than those receiving standard training (68% vs. 44%). Again, this did not predict significant improvements in patient survival outcomes.
